Description

The Jesus Way -- part of Eugene Peterson's meaty "conversations" on spiritual theology

A way of sacrifice. A way of failure. A way on the margins. A way of holiness. In The Jesus Way Eugene Peterson shows how the ways of those who came before Christ -- Abraham, Moses, David, Elijah, and Isaiah -- revealed and prepared the "way of the Lord" that became incarnate and complete in Jesus. Further, Peterson calls into question common "ways" followed by the contemporary American church, showing in stark relief how what we have chosen to focus on -- consumerism, celebrity, charisma, and so forth -- obliterates what is unique in the Jesus way.
